First Job Lines

As of the writing of this post, I have observed (in the NA server) some first jobs of the characters Elsword through Ain have different quick voice lines than their base class, sharing with their second job. I would assume this is the case for all first jobs for those characters. A few examples are shown below:

It may be noted that this may cause some first jobs to uncharacteristically say a line more fitting of their second job, like the base character of LuCiel's first jobs or maybe even Code: Electra.
Sparky Child does not follow this trend, and instead uses her base quick voice lines. This may be to avoid instances of acting out of character as mentioned earlier. Since Ain was the first character to have unique quick voice lines for his first/second job, Elsword through Rose probably have unique first/second job quick voice lines as well because the system is based off of Ain (even if their first jobs don't have a personality shift as large as Ain's first jobs do). Since Laby is a new character, they may have adjusted the system so she receives the new quick voice lines at 2nd job but not 1st job.
To summarize, at the time of the 8/09/18 (KR) / 8/22/18 (NA) update, the first jobs of the characters Elsword through Ain did seem to have unique quick voice lines (from their base class), which were shared with their respective 2nd job class. That was the reasoning behind the trivia point. As of now, those characters still seem to get new quick voice lines at first job. However, Laby does not when she advances to Sparky Child. So the trivia point should have been changed to reflect this.
